element表格文字超出两行显示...
时间: 2023-09-24 09:13:46 浏览: 141
您可以使用 CSS 中的文本溢出(text-overflow)属性来处理表格中文字超出两行的情况。具体做法是设置单元格(<td> 或 <th>)的样式属性 white-space 为 nowrap,这样文字就不会换行,然后设置 overflow 为 hidden,这样超出的部分就会被隐藏起来。最后,使用 text-overflow 属性设置文字溢出时的显示方式,例如用省略号表示省略部分。
以下是一个示例的 CSS 样式代码:
```css
td {
max-width: 200px; /* 设置单元格最大宽度 */
white-space: nowrap; /* 文字不换行 */
overflow: hidden; /* 超出部分隐藏 */
text-overflow: ellipsis; /* 使用省略号表示溢出部分 */
}
```
您可以根据需要调整 max-width 的数值来适应您的表格宽度,这样当单元格中的文字超过两行时,就会自动显示省略号。
相关问题
show-overflow-tooltip 两行
show-overflow-tooltip属性可以实现当文本超出一行时用省略号替代,并在鼠标移入时显示全部内容的需求。但是如果想要实现文本超出两行的需求,这个属性是无法完成的。\[3\]如果你想要实现文本超出两行时隐藏多余文本,并在鼠标移入时显示全部内容,可以使用自定义的el-popover组件,并设置相应的样式。\[2\]你可以通过设置类名为set-content的样式,将表格内容设置为超出两行时显示省略号。然后在el-popover组件中,将popover内容设置为固定宽度,并使用类名为set-popper的样式来控制popover的宽度。这样当鼠标移入时,popover会显示全部内容。
#### 引用[.reference_title]
- *1* *3* [element-UI table文字超出两行,隐藏多余文字,移入显示tips](https://blog.csdn.net/qq_42533735/article/details/107057038)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* [element ui table show-overflow-tooltip自定义样式](https://blog.csdn.net/weixin_42254016/article/details/126744506)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文